Connecting The iPod

Device

Use the optional connection cable to connect an iPod

௡ to

the vehicle’s UCI connector (which is located in the glove
box on some vehicles. This location may vary with
vehicle). Once the iPod

௡ is connected and synchronized

to the vehicle system (this may take a few seconds to
connect), the vehicle brand logo appears on the iPod

display, and it starts charging and is ready for use by
pressing radio switches as described below.

Controlling The iPod

Using Radio Buttons

To get into the UCI (iPod

௡) mode and access a connected

iPod

௡, press the AUX button on the radio faceplate. Once

in the UCI (iPod

௡) mode, the iPod௡ audio track (if

available from iPod

௡) will start playing over the vehicle

audio system.

Play Mode
When switched to UCI mode the iPod

௡ will be in Play

mode. In Play mode, you may use the following buttons
on the radio faceplate to control the iPod

௡ and display

data:

TUNE/SCROLL Knob
Use the TUNE/SCROLL knob to go to the next or
previous track.

The TUNE/SCROLL knob functions similar to the scroll
wheel on the iPod

௡ mobile digital device.

Turning it clockwise (forward) by one click while playing
a track skips to the next track.

Turning it counterclockwise (backward) by one click
during the first two seconds of the track will jump to the
previous track in the list and turning this button at any
other time in the track will jump to the beginning of the
current track.
